A Victorian Black Metal Coffee Grinder

In the 18th and 19th century, coffee was a popular hot beverage. The coffee beans would be purchased whole and would then need to be ground at home. Most households would have a coffee grinder.

This coffee grinder is simple made in tin plate and smaller in size than most, this would have been in a small family house, not a large household that would need to make lots of coffee.

It is in full working order and good condition.

Dimensions: 8.5cm square and 18cm high.
